The tag 'topmost' on WindowsForum.com covers issues related to the Window.TopMost property in Windows applications. A known problem occurs in Windows 7 and Windows Server 2008 R2 where topmost windows are not always displayed in the topmost position. This behavior affects applications that rely on the TopMost property to keep windows above others. A fix is available from Microsoft to address this issue. Discussions may include troubleshooting steps, workarounds, and updates for ensuring topmost windows behave correctly in these Windows versions.
